### Audit Item 14: Address Autocomplete Widget

Verify that the Lanepoint autocomplete widget on the checkout flow does not cache raw keystrokes client-side, and that suggestion requests are rate-limited per session. Confirm the widget strips query parameters from logs and that the suggestion provider contract was re-reviewed this quarter. Evidence: log samples, config export, and the signed review memo. Flag any gaps before Thursday's sync. Accountable owner for remediation and sign-off is:

signatory, yahog-badug: Quenix Ulaael

## Support

Running into trouble with the Nudgewell reminder job for Halverton Clinic? First, check the job dashboard — most "missing reminder" reports are just the batch running late. If a patient cohort was genuinely skipped, grab the run ID and the affected date range before escalating. Known quirks are listed in KNOWN_ISSUES. For anything weirder, the maintainers are friendly; drop them a note.

alerts address for yafop-yaweg: gorys_lamys_druir@brasklabs.test

Step 4: Retry semantics for webhook delivery. In Pondrel's new Hookline dispatcher, retries are no longer linear. Failed deliveries back off exponentially with jitter, capped at six attempts, after which the event lands in the dead-letter queue for manual replay. Consumers must be idempotent, since a slow 200 can still trigger a duplicate send. Do not re-enable the legacy retry loop on the old worker pool; it conflicts with the new scheduler. Apply the settings below to each tenant's delivery profile before cut-over:

service settings:
ralael:
  pin: 7453
  tenant: zorath
  seal: seal_087806e4
  metrics_host: metrics.ralael.paliqworks.example
  standby_team: fraath
  escalation: praok-istiel
  nonce: 10e083